Subject(s): Genre/Form: Summary: The year is 1836 in dirty, crowded London. Thomas and his little brother Jem are unfairly accused of petty theft. They're banished from England to a boy's prison in Australia! But first, they must survive a harsh journey by ship across the ocean to a remote island where conditions are even worse. When Jem becomes ill and is threatened by bullies, Thomas must protect his little brother. Against all odds, he must find a way home. But the prison is surrounded by an ocean teeming with sharks, and the bushland is crawling with strange animals and bandits. How will they ever escape?
